  • Abstract
    Mobile satcom platforms present the greatest design challenges in frequency domains where omnidirectional performance cannot be delivered and hence the finite antenna beamwidths must be kept sufficiently space stabilised in the presence of the host platform motion. The mobile satcom terminals which Matra Marconi Space is currently developing or supplying are described together with the anticipated evolution in each application area. Although space stabilisation of the beam is currently achieved using conventionally steered antennas, it is recognised that emerging technologies such as electronic beam forming and steering can potentially deliver a sufficient level of performance for the most agile platforms. These technologies are also discussed
